What to expect from the 2026 Spanish GP
The Spanish GP delivers a true test of car performance. Track position is vital, and managing tire wear through the relentless high-speed right-handers is key to success.
- Qualifying: Crucial for setting up a strong Sunday. A perfectly balanced car is mandatory to hook up Sector 1 and survive the tire-killing Sector 3.
- Race: Strategy is king. A multi-stop race is common due to high degradation. Overtakes are mostly attempted into Turn 1 (down the massive main straight) or Turn 10.
- Weather: Usually hot and sunny, pushing track temperatures high and punishing the tires even further.
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ya facts
- Location: Montmeló, Barcelona, Spain
- Layout type: Permanent race circuit
- Lap length: 4.657 km (2.894 miles)
- Race distance: 307.236 km over 66 laps
- Number of corners: 14 turns—featuring the faster layout without the final chicane.
- First F1 race: 1991
- Signature sections: Elf Corner (Turns 1-2), the sweeping Turn 3, Campsa (Turn 9), and the high-speed final right-handers (Turns 13-14).
- OT zones: Main DRS on the pit straight into Turn 1, and a secondary DRS zone between Turn 9 and Turn 10.

Recreate the 2026 Spanish GP in Assetto Corsa
If you own Assetto Corsa on PC, you can bring the 2026 Spanish Grand Prix to your rig with a combination of community content and tools. With the right F1 2026 car mod, an updated version of the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ya, and Content Manager, you can set up a full race distance, practice sessions, and even simulate the real-world schedule from Friday to Sunday.
The idea is simple: load the latest F1 2026 mod, pick the Barcelona layout, and race against an AI grid. It is the ultimate test of aerodynamic grip and tire management.
The base circuit is already officially available for Assetto Corsa, but we leave you the links to update the track limits and billboards to the 2026 season. To manage the rest, you can use:
